Popular

Web App - Development Service for Module 7: User Settings and Configuration

Feature goal: Provide users with a convenient interface to manage their personal settings, preferences, and privacy options within the web application.

(4.6)

🎉 Price from: $170 ($200)

You save: $30 (15%)

Rates: Junior $8–$12/h | Middle $20–$25/h | Senior $30–$40/h

Hire Developer

Timeline: 2-4 days

What’s included:

  • Profile settings interface: name, email, language, timezone, etc.
  • Privacy section: notification preferences, data processing consent
  • Option to change password and manage authorized devices
  • API for saving/loading user settings
  • Support for dynamic loading of current settings when the page opens
  • Mobile-friendly layout and adaptive design

Testing (available at extra cost):

  • Validation of saving and applying settings in various scenarios
  • Edge case handling (connection loss, invalid input, empty fields)
  • Correct authorization checks when changing sensitive data
  • Cross-browser and multi-resolution compatibility testing

Additionally (available at extra cost):

  • Two-Factor Authentication (2FA) setup
  • Logging of settings changes for audit purposes
  • Help documentation (FAQs) for end users
  • Import/export of user profile settings

Work examples

desktop preview of user settings interface with smooth animation when saving preferences

Frequently Asked Questions

How does the module work?

You select the User Settings module, register, and provide a brief overview of what user preferences and profile options your app needs. A developer will then implement a tailored settings interface and backend logic for your project.

Who does the work?

Certified freelancers (Junior, Middle, or Senior levels) handle the development. You can choose the appropriate level based on your budget, deadlines, and project complexity.

What will I receive?

A fully implemented user settings system - including frontend UI for preferences, backend endpoints for saving changes, responsive layout, and proper validation. The module integrates seamlessly with your existing CMS or custom backend.

Can I customize the settings UI or logic?

Absolutely. You can specify layout preferences, field types (e.g. switches, dropdowns), behavior, or even add advanced logic like conditional fields or real-time sync. All customizations can be discussed directly with your developer.

What if I’m not sure what settings I need?

Our AI Product Manager Assistant can help you outline key options based on common use cases — from profile editing to notification preferences - and turn it into a structured brief for development.

About this offer

Designed for SaaS, web platforms, marketplaces, and any app that requires personalized user experiences. This module enables users to manage their profile, privacy, and preferences through a responsive, intuitive interface. Secure, API-driven, and fully adaptable to business logic and UI frameworks. Common clients: tech startups, enterprise dashboards, B2B portals, membership platforms, and internal tools. Supports multilingual settings, mobile layouts, and secure data handling by default.

Join for Early Access

⚡ Limited offer — only before public launch.

🎉 Early Supporter Deal

Get pre-launch access to the AI Product Manager Assistant and save:

  • –25% $11/month $14.99/month
  • –45% $99/year $180/year
  • Help shape the tool, get exclusive benefits, and be the first to try it.
  • "Private beta access" или "Direct feedback loop with the team"

Frequently Bought Together

Customers say

Clients praise this module for giving users full control over their personal preferences with minimal effort. They mention the clean layout, intuitive toggles, and real-time feedback that make the settings experience feel seamless. Many highlight how the ability to update profile data, notification preferences, and interface behavior improved user satisfaction and reduced support requests. The responsive design works flawlessly across devices, and the integration with custom APIs ensures smooth data synchronization. Several clients noted that this module helped increase user retention and trust by offering transparent and personalized control over their accounts.